Amazing Chemistry Behind Putty as How It Works

Putty is a fascinating thing which blends ingredients for produce an unique consistency. The chemistry behind goo includes a interaction between PVA and borax. When these various elements get blended, the flexible molecules link, causing the thick material we recognise as goo.

Comprehending the way goo behaves may prove to be really informative. The unique properties of goo is because of the connection of the components. When stress is put on goo, it changes like a liquid, but when left still, it maintains its shape like a solid. This behaviour makes goo not only enjoyable to handle with, but provides a fantastic method to explore science.

Discovering The Physical Reactions of Goo

Goo possesses distinct physical characteristics that make it intriguing. An essential aspect of its structure is the interaction between various elements used in creating goo. Commonly, the mixture of PVA and borax results in a flexible material that may expand without breaking easily. Such characteristic is resulting from the interlinking of polymer chains that occurs during the blending process.

An additional aspect worth exploring is the response to surrounding influences. As extended, goo shows thickening behaviour, meaning it becomes thicker under pressure. On the other hand, if left to rest, it moves more readily, showing its liquid-like nature.
